Buena Park Stops Troy for First Victory of Season
- Share via
BUENA PARK — Buena Park notched its first victory of the season with a 32-20 victory over Freeway League rival Troy Friday night at Buena Park High.
In the first quarter, running back George McDonald fumbled, and Troy’s James Hartford later ran it in from the 25.
Buena Park answered on its first play after the kickoff, as Alan Buckley hit Chris Stone with a 73-yard touchdown pass. And when Troy’s Chris Blume fumbled the ensuing kickoff, Buckley capitalized with a nine-yard touchdown pass to Mario Lobito.
Troy (3-4, 1-1 in league) scored on its next possession, going 44 yards in 10 plays with Hartford scoring from the seven, for a 13-12 lead at the half.
But Buena Park (1-6, 1-1) scored twice in the third quarter on a five-yard run by Alex Gollette and a seven-yard run by McDonald after Buena Park recovered another Troy fumble.
McDonald’s 60-yard run with just under seven minutes left clinched the victory for the Coyotes.
